Eligibility

Inclusion criteria

Inclusion criteria: The study will be conducted on 1. Adult patients aged from 18 to 60 years old of either sex with a BMI less than 30 2. American Society of Anaesthesiologists physical status I and II and III 3. Planned for closed reduction for anterior shoulder dislocation.

Exclusion criteria

Exclusion criteria: 1. Patients for whom informed consent could not be obtained 2. Patients with systolic blood pressure less than 90 mm Hg or pulse less than 60 per minute 3. Patients with known chronic renal or liver failure 4. Patients are allergic to the medications to be used 5. Patients diagnosed with a fracture, together with the dislocation 6. Polytrauma patients.
